Entdecken Sie die Magie des effektiven Abrufs von Abschrägungsdaten in Folien

Einführung

Willkommen in der faszinierenden Welt von Aspose.Slides für .NET, Ihrem Tor zum Erstellen atemberaubender Präsentationen mit beispielloser Leichtigkeit. In diesem Tutorial werden wir uns mit den Feinheiten der Erlangung effektiver Abschrägungsdaten für Formen in Präsentationsfolien mithilfe von Aspose.Slides für .NET befassen.

Voraussetzungen

Bevor wir uns auf diese spannende Reise begeben, stellen Sie sicher, dass die folgenden Voraussetzungen erfüllt sind:

  1. Aspose.Slides für .NET-Bibliothek: Laden Sie die Bibliothek herunter und installieren Sie sie von derAspose.Slides für .NET-Dokumentation.
  2. Entwicklungsumgebung: Richten Sie mit Visual Studio oder einem beliebigen .NET-Entwicklungstool eine geeignete Entwicklungsumgebung ein.
  3. .NET Framework: Stellen Sie sicher, dass das erforderliche .NET Framework auf Ihrem System installiert ist. Nachdem wir nun das Fundament gelegt haben, können wir mit den praktischen Schritten beginnen.

Namespaces importieren

Als Erstes importieren wir die erforderlichen Namespaces, um unser Projekt zu starten:

using Aspose.Slides;
using Aspose.Slides.Examples.CSharp;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;

Schritt 1: Legen Sie Ihr Dokumentverzeichnis fest

// Der Pfad zum Dokumentverzeichnis.
string dataDir = "Your Document Directory";
// Erstellen Sie ein Verzeichnis, falls es noch nicht vorhanden ist.
bool IsExists = System.IO.Directory.Exists(dataDir);
if (!IsExists)
    System.IO.Directory.CreateDirectory(dataDir);

Stellen Sie sicher, dass Sie ersetzen"Your Document Directory" durch den Pfad, in dem Sie Ihre Präsentationsdateien speichern möchten.

Schritt 2: Laden Sie die Präsentation

using (Presentation pres = new Presentation(dataDir + "Presentation1.pptx"))
{

Hier initialisieren wir eine neue Instanz der Präsentationsklasse und laden unsere vorhandene Präsentationsdatei mit dem Namen „Presentation1.pptx“.

Schritt 3: Effektive Abschrägungsdaten erhalten

IThreeDFormatEffectiveData threeDEffectiveData = pres.Slides[0].Shapes[0].ThreeDFormat.GetEffective();

Diese Zeile ruft die effektiven dreidimensionalen Daten für die erste Form in der ersten Folie ab.

Schritt 4: Abschrägungsdaten anzeigen

Console.WriteLine("= Effective shape's top face relief properties =");
Console.WriteLine("Type: " + threeDEffectiveData.BevelTop.BevelType);
Console.WriteLine("Width: " + threeDEffectiveData.BevelTop.Width);
Console.WriteLine("Height: " + threeDEffectiveData.BevelTop.Height);

Schließlich drucken wir die Abschrägungsdaten für die Oberseite der Form aus, einschließlich Typ, Breite und Höhe. Und da haben Sie es! Sie haben mit Aspose.Slides für .NET erfolgreich effektive Abschrägungsdaten für eine Form in Ihrer Präsentation abgerufen und angezeigt.

Abschluss

In diesem Tutorial haben wir die Grundlagen zum Abrufen effektiver Abschrägungsdaten aus Formen in Präsentationsfolien mithilfe von Aspose.Slides für .NET erkundet. Mit diesem Wissen können Sie Ihre Präsentationen jetzt mit benutzerdefinierten dreidimensionalen Effekten verbessern.

Häufig gestellte Fragen

Ist Aspose.Slides für .NET mit allen Versionen von .NET Framework kompatibel?

Ja, Aspose.Slides für .NET unterstützt eine breite Palette von .NET Framework-Versionen und gewährleistet so die Kompatibilität mit verschiedenen Entwicklungsumgebungen.

Wo finde ich zusätzliche Ressourcen und Support für Aspose.Slides für .NET?

Besuche denAspose.Slides für .NET Forum für die Unterstützung der Gemeinschaft und erkunden Sie die umfassendenDokumentation für eine ausführliche Anleitung.

Wie kann ich eine temporäre Lizenz für Aspose.Slides für .NET erhalten?

Erwerben Sie eine temporäre Lizenz vonHier um das volle Potenzial von Aspose.Slides für .NET während Ihrer Testphase zu bewerten.

Kann ich Aspose.Slides für .NET zur kommerziellen Nutzung erwerben?

Ja, Sie können Aspose.Slides für .NET kaufenHier um die Premiumfunktionen für kommerzielle Projekte freizuschalten.

Was passiert, wenn während der Implementierung Probleme auftreten?

Bitten Sie die Aspose.Slides for .NET-Community um Unterstützung auf derHilfeforum für schnelle und hilfreiche Lösungen.